Fresh Home Styling Tricks
1. Incorporate Color:
One of the quickest ways to change the atmosphere in your home is with color. You don’t need to repaint entire rooms; simply add pops of color through accessories like pillows, throws, rugs, or artwork. Consider a color scheme that reflects your personality or mood you want to evoke—calming blues and greens for a serene vibe or bold reds and oranges for a more energetic feel.
2. Rethink Your Layout:
Sometimes all a room needs is a little reorganization. Transform your space by rearranging the furniture. Try positioning your sofa facing a window or away from it. Move your bed to a different wall in your bedroom or create new paths in your living areas. A new layout can make the space feel completely new and may even improve flow and functionality.
3. Mix Textures and Materials:
If your home feels a bit flat or monotone, mixing textures can introduce depth and intrigue. Combine various materials such as wood, metal, glass, woven fabrics, or plush furnishings to add character to your rooms. For instance, a wooden coffee table paired with a metal lamp and soft, woolen throws can create a warm, inviting living area.
4. Update Window Treatments:
Never underestimate the power of elegantly styled windows. Swap out heavy, outdated draperies for light, airy curtains or stylish blinds. This not only affects the light in your room, transforming the ambiance but also brings a modern edge to your space.
5. Add Greenery:
Bringing plants into your home is a beautiful and healthy way to style your space. Plants can be used as focal points or to simply liven up a dull corner. Besides the visual appeal, they help purify the air—doubling their utility. Select varieties that fit well with your lifestyle, considering how much care they require and how they complement your home’s style.
6. Play with Lighting:
Lighting can dramatically alter the mood of any room. Add multiple light sources to play with shadows and highlights. Floor lamps, table lamps, and string lights can create a cozy, layered lighting effect without major rewiring. Remember, the color temperature of bulbs can also impact the feel of the room—warm lights for a cozy, relaxed setting and cool lights for a brighter, more vigorous atmosphere.
7. Personalize Your Decor:
Lastly, personalize your space with items that have sentimental value or reflect your interests. Display travel souvenirs, family photographs, or collections uniquely. This not only styles your home but also makes it uniquely yours.
FAQs:
Q: How often should I update my home décor?
A: There’s no set rule for how often you should update your home décor. It often comes down to personal preference and lifestyle changes. However, a good rule of thumb is to reevaluate your space every couple of years or whenever it no longer feels inspiring or functional.
Q: Can I transform my space on a budget?
A: Absolutely! Many of the tips provided, such as rearranging furniture, adding plants, or updating small décor items, can be accomplished on a small budget. Be creative with what you already have, and shop second-hand or discount stores for new finds.
Q: Are there any styling tips specifically for small spaces?
A: Yes, for small spaces, focus on maximizing light and using multifunctional furniture. Mirrors can also help expand the visual space. Choose furniture and decor that scale well with the size of your room to avoid clutter.
